Ranking of Pennsylvania Counties By the Percentage of Black or African American Alone Households with Household Income of $75K - $99K in 2021 (ACS-5Yrs)

Updated on March 19, 2025.

Based on the US Census ACS-5Yrs estimates, in 2021, the percentage of Black or African American Alone households in Pennsylvania with household income of $75K - $99K was 10.63%. Among all Pennsylvania counties, Clarion County had the highest percentage of Black or African American Alone households with household income of $75K - $99K (51.35%), followed by Snyder County (47.37%), and Juniata County (32.14%).

On the other hand, the following 3 counties had low percentages of Black or African American Alone households with household income of $75K - $99K: Armstrong County (0.00%), Carbon County (0.00%), and Clinton County (0.00%).
